Harry, Ron and Hermionie, start their fifth year at Hogwarts. The Dark Lord, Voldemort has regained power after 14 years, The Ministry of Magic and the Wizarding community have shunned Harry and Dumbledore because they are the ones who claim that voldemort has returned. Cornelius Fudge, has been blinded by fear which makes him not beleive them. And also because Lucius Malfoy has been secretly and slowly brainwashing him. Fudge appoints a new Defence against the Dark arts teacher for Hogwarts, Dolores Jane Umbridge, who begins to slowly and steadily take over Hogwarts through the support of the Ministry.
Harry, Ron and Hermione hate Umbridge straight away, because she doesn't let them to talk about the return of Voldemort, and because she teaches them useless, textbook lessons which lack actual magic. Which means, "Dumbledore's Army" is made, as an underground organization with Harry as teacher to teach twenty-seven of his class mates defense against the dark arts lessons. He teaches them spells hat you would use to defend yourself against Voldemort. Harry starts having dreams or visions about what Voldemort is doing and saves Ron's dad, by seeing him being attacked in the Department of Mysteries by Nagini, Voldemort's pet snake. Harry then begins Occlumency lessons with Professor Snape to close his mind to voldemort's penetrations in the event that Lord Voldemort should become aware of the connection between Harry Potter's mind and his own. A vision of Sirius Black being tortured by Lord Voldemort in the Department of Mysteries makes Harry start a rescue attempt.
Shortly after getting rid of Umbridge, thanks to the centaur herd and the giant Grawp, Harry and his friends fly to the Ministry of Magic. Deep in the bowels of the Department of Mysteries in the fabled Hall of Prophecy, Harry and his friends discover the vision was a trap set so Harry could get a prophecy for Voldemort concerning the two of them. After a fierce battle throughout the Department of Mysteries that ends-up in the prophecy being broken and Sirius Black's death by falling through the Veil in the Death Chamber, Harry pursues Bellatrix Lestrange, who is Sirius's Murderer to the Atrium of the Ministry itself. Harry faces her there, only to come face to face with Lord Voldemort himself. Before Voldemort can kill Harry, Albus Dumbledore appears. A awesome duel erupts between the two of them that ends in a stalemate, and Voldemort tries to possess Harry. After an painful internal battle, Voldemort is ultimately forced from Harry's body and mind, prompting him to state that Harry "will lose everything" because of the small amount of love that resides within him.
Fudge arrives just seconds before Voldemort disapparates, following Bellatrix who had fled minutes before. The Ministry is forced to acknowledge its mistake, and apologise to Dumble dore and Harry. Harry then leaves for another summer with allot on his mind: his life must either include or end in murder.
